gpt4 book ai didi

mysql - 无法访问生产实例上的数据库

转载 作者:行者123 更新时间:2023-11-30 23:29:46 24 4
gpt4 key购买 nike

当我在本地服务器上安装我的应用程序时一切正常,但我无法访问生产实例上的数据库。索引页面加载没有问题(那里不需要数据库访问)。一旦我点击一个需要数据库访问的页面,我就会收到一条错误消息:
fatal error :在/home/... 第 48 行中对非对象调用成员函数 result_array()。这是它失败的代码:

47: $query = $this->db->get($table_name);
48: return $query->result_array();

我故意更改了 database.php 文件,使我的数据库凭据不正确,并且遇到了同样的问题。不过,我几乎可以肯定凭据是正确的。是否有其他地方影响数据库连接?喜欢 .htaccess 吗?

最佳答案

感谢大家对此的帮助!
我发现了问题。这确实是一个数据库连接问题,但却是一个菜鸟错误。
我认为$config['hostname'] 应该是网站的url。但相反,它只是 localhost。希望没有人再犯这个愚蠢的错误。

$config['hostname'] = "localhost";

关于mysql - 无法访问生产实例上的数据库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11334068/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com